Water Operator - General
By Connecticut Water Service, Inc. At , Naugatuck, 06770 $21.73 - $34.76 an hour
Water Treatment Level II certification or ability to work towards certifications within a reasonable timeframe
Adjusts chemical feeders to maintain proper dosage rates.
Calibrates and standardizes analyzers and other equipment.
Calculates dosages, handles chemicals, and records production, chemical use, and compliance data.
Obtains distribution, source, process, and compliance samples as required.
Operates and tests emergency pumps and generators as required.
